Is 1TB SSD overkill for gaming?

Is 1TB SSD overkill for gaming?

If you are a gamer and want to install some games on an SSD, the capacity should be at least 500GB. But for some large games, 1TB SSD is a good choice if the budget is adequate. Even some games require more than 100GB.

How much space does a 1TB SSD need for gaming?

Even some games require more than 100GB. If the SSD is 1TB, you can allocate 256GB to the system, other 256GB to game use, and 512GB to install multiple equivalent capacities of the game. For the remaining space, you can install some small games.
